Join naturalist Jack Dash for a culinary storytelling event focused on the wild and cultivated food plants of southern Arizona! Attendees will learn the historic and contemporary uses of several Sonoran Desert species while enjoying the flavors of dishes such as palo verde bean edamame, candied barrel cactus fruit, prickly pear and agave agua fresca, and mesquite crackers, all accompanied by wines made in Southern Arizona! Connect with the foods and dishes that have sustained people living in the Sonoran Desert for millennia.
